Andhra Paper Ltd (ANDA.NS) is an Indian company operating in the Paper Products industry within the Basic Materials sector. The firm is primarily listed on the National Stock Exchange of India (NSE). Specific details regarding its operating segments, headquarters location, and geographic revenue mix are not available in the provided data. Consequently, the company is described at the industry level as a producer of paper products.
Andhra Paper Ltd maintains a strong liquidity position, with a current ratio of 3.06, indicating the company can cover its short-term obligations more than three times over. However, the company's net cash position is negative after subtracting total debt, signaling potential liquidity risk despite the high current ratio. The debt-to-equity ratio of 0.06 suggests a conservative capital structure, with minimal reliance on debt financing.
Profitability metrics for Andhra Paper Ltd show a return on equity (ROE) of 2.03% and a return on assets (ROA) of 1.57%, both of which are below the industry median for the Paper Products sector. This indicates that the company is underperforming in terms of generating returns relative to its equity and asset base, which may reflect inefficiencies in asset utilization or pricing power.
The company's revenue is concentrated in a single business segment, with no disclosed geographic diversification in the latest financial reports. This lack of diversification increases exposure to regional economic downturns or supply chain disruptions, particularly in the domestic market where the company operates.
Looking ahead, Andhra Paper Ltd is projected to see a modest growth in revenue, with a year-over-year increase of approximately 4.5% in the current fiscal year and a further 3.2% in the next fiscal year. These growth rates are in line with the industry average, suggesting the company is maintaining its market position but not outperforming peers.
The company faces moderate risk from potential dilution, with a low probability of near-term equity issuance. No significant dilution events were identified in the latest filings, and the company's diluted shares outstanding remain unchanged from the basic shares. However, the negative net cash position and the need for capital expenditures may pressure the company to raise additional capital in the future.
Recent filings and transcripts indicate that Andhra Paper Ltd is focused on cost optimization and improving operational efficiency to enhance profitability. The company has also expressed intent to explore new markets and product lines to drive long-term growth.
